The ASTM B111 C71500 is a seamless tube made from a Copper-Nickel alloy, commonly referred to as 70/30 Copper-Nickel due to its composition of approximately 70% copper and 30% nickel. It also contains small amounts of iron and manganese, which enhance its strength and corrosion resistance.
Key Features:
-
Excellent Corrosion Resistance
C71500 is known for its exceptional resistance to seawater corrosion, making it ideal for marine and offshore applications. -
High Strength and Durability
The addition of nickel improves its mechanical properties, providing high strength and durability even in extreme environments. -
Good Thermal and Electrical Conductivity
Despite its high nickel content, it retains favorable thermal and electrical conductivity. -
Ease of Fabrication
This alloy can be easily formed, welded, and fabricated into complex shapes.
Chemical Composition:
- Copper (Cu): 69%-71%
- Nickel (Ni): 29%-31%
- Iron (Fe): 0.4%-1.0%
- Manganese (Mn): ≤ 1.0%
Applications:
- Marine Industry: Used in heat exchangers, condensers, and piping systems exposed to seawater.
- Power Plants: Ideal for cooling systems and condensers.
- Desalination Plants: Suitable for evaporator and condenser tubing.
- Chemical Processing: Resistant to chemical corrosion, making it useful in industrial applications.
